Your problem is how to distinguish whether to maintain the search condition status when clicking pagination. Your question is not clearly described
1. URL passes parameters, and the search condition status must be maintained in the URL link. When js clicks on the next page, when it goes to the server to request Bring the search conditions, such as?id=2&name='zhangsan', and the server is reading the library When, determine whether there are search conditions If so, return the search results.
